MILWAUKEE (CBS 58) -- Not far from the place where the President spoke Tuesday, a small group of protesters held signs and American flags, criticizing the Biden economic plan.
We talked to a woman from a group called Americans for Prosperity, who doesn't think the Biden plan is working.
"President Biden's out here trying to sell us his Bidenomics plan, right? But us Wisconsinites, like we know in past history, like higher gas prices, increased grocery costs and a bad economy has been the history here," said Kayla Gabrielse.
She says the President needs to "prioritize Americans" over an agenda of what she calls reckless spending.
